Interparfums SA's yearly market capitalization.

Interparfums SA has seen its market value grow from €653.3 M to €3.25 B since 2014, representing a total increase of 396.99% and an annual compound growth rate (CAGR) of 16.52%.

Company Profile

About Interparfums SA

Interparfums SA is a leading designer, manufacturer, and distributor of luxury perfumes, operating under prestigious brand licenses. Founded in 1982 and headquartered in Paris, France, the company serves a global clientele through its innovative fragrance offerings.

Business Segments

  • Perfumes: Specializes in creating high-end fragrances under renowned brand names.
  • Fashion: Collaborates with luxury fashion and accessory houses to develop signature scents.

Brand Portfolio

Interparfums SA partners with iconic brands, including:

  • Boucheron
  • Coach
  • Jimmy Choo
  • Karl Lagerfeld
  • Kate Spade
  • Lanvin
  • Montblanc
  • Moncler
  • Rochas
  • S.T. Dupont
  • Van Cleef & Arpels

Distribution Network

The company delivers its products through:

  • Wholly owned distribution subsidiaries
  • Joint ventures
  • Independent companies
  • Subsidiaries of luxury goods corporations
  • Duty-free operators

Parent Company: Interparfums Inc.
